Job Description
The Senior Safety Programs Specialist supports Southwest’s Safety organization by leading the development, implementation, and continuous improvement of occupational safety programs across the Company. They’ll serve as a subject matter expert for safety initiatives, partnering with Stakeholders across the business to drive compliance, evaluate program effectiveness, and implement meaningful enhancements that support a safe work environment. They’ll monitor performance, identify emerging risks and opportunities, and proactively develop solutions that strengthen safety outcomes and operational readiness. The Senior Safety Programs Specialist leverages strong analytical, communication, and problem ‑ solving skills to influence change, foster a culture of Safety, and drive continuous improvement across the organization.
